Raikkonen dismisses back problem speculation
Kimi Raikkonen insists that an on-going back problem will not prevent him participating in this weekend's Korean Grand Prix.On the eve of the Singapore weekend it was revealed that the Finn was suffering pain in his back, something he'd suffered for many years but which was further aggravated by the bumpy surface of the Marina Bay street circuit.While the pain dissipated enough for the Finn to take a superb third in the race, and in spite of media speculation that the pain had really brought about by the situation at Lotus which sees him moving to Ferrari for 2014 and having admitted that he has not yet been paid for this season, since Singapore it has been claimed that Raikkonen will...
